Abstract
Two new triterpenesaponins, ilexsaponins G and H (1 and 2), together with six known triterpenesaponins (3–8), were isolated from the roots of Ilex pubescens. Their structures were elucidated on the basis of spectroscopic evidence and hydrolysis products. Those compounds showed inhibitory activities against two human colorectal cancer cell lines HCT 116 and HT-29.
